Why Real Estate Marketing Media Matters


In today’s digital world, buyers expect more than static images and basic descriptions. They want to experience a property before visiting it in person. Real estate marketing media offers that immersive experience. It includes photos, videos, virtual tours, drone shots, and more. These tools help you tell a story about the property and its lifestyle.


For example, a well-shot video walkthrough can highlight a home’s spacious layout and natural light better than photos alone. Drone footage can showcase the neighborhood, nearby parks, or waterfront views. These elements create an emotional connection with potential buyers, making them more likely to take the next step.


Using professional real estate marketing media also builds your brand’s credibility. It shows you invest in quality and care about presenting properties in the best light. This professionalism can set you apart from competitors who rely on low-quality images or outdated marketing methods.

Essential Real Estate Marketing Media Tools You Should Use


To get the most out of your marketing efforts, you need the right tools. Here are some of the most effective ones I recommend:


  1. High-Quality Photography

    Crisp, clear photos are the foundation. Use a DSLR or mirrorless camera with a wide-angle lens to capture entire rooms. Avoid clutter and stage the space to look inviting.


  2. Video Walkthroughs

    Videos give a dynamic view of the property. Use a stabilizer or gimbal to keep footage smooth. Narrate or add captions to highlight key features.


  3. Drone Photography and Videography

    Aerial shots provide context and show off large properties or unique surroundings. Make sure to follow local regulations when flying drones.


  4. 3D Virtual Tours

    These interactive tours let buyers explore the home at their own pace online. They’re especially useful for out-of-town buyers or during times when in-person visits are limited.


  5. Floor Plans

    Clear, detailed floor plans help buyers understand the layout and flow of the home. Combine them with photos and videos for a complete picture.


  6. Social Media and Online Platforms

    Share your media on plat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and real estate websites. Use targeted ads to reach the right audience.


By combining these tools, you create a comprehensive marketing package that appeals to different buyer preferences.

How to Maximize Your Real Estate Marketing Media Impact


Creating great media is just the first step. You also need to use it strategically to get results. Here are some tips I’ve found effective:


  • Tell a Story

Don’t just show rooms. Highlight what makes the property special. Is it the cozy fireplace, the chef’s kitchen, or the backyard perfect for entertaining? Use captions, video narration, or blog posts to share these details.


  • Optimize for Mobile

Many buyers browse listings on their phones. Make sure your media loads quickly and looks good on small screens.


  • Use Consistent Branding

Keep your logo, colors, and style consistent across all media. This builds recognition and trust.


  • Leverage Testimonials and Reviews

Include client testimonials in your marketing materials. Positive feedback adds social proof and credibility.


  • Update Regularly

Refresh your media if the property changes or if you get new photos. Stale listings can lose interest quickly.


  • Analyze Performance

Track which media types get the most views and engagement. Use this data to refine your strategy.


By applying these tactics, you’ll make your real estate marketing media work harder for you.


The Benefits of Investing in Professional Real Estate Media


You might wonder if investing in professional media is worth the cost. From my experience, the benefits far outweigh the expenses. Here’s why:


  • Faster Sales

Properties with high-quality media tend to sell faster. Buyers are more confident and motivated when they can see detailed visuals.


  • Higher Sale Prices

Well-presented homes often command better offers. Buyers perceive them as more valuable and well-maintained.


  • Wider Reach

Engaging media spreads easily on social media and listing sites, attracting more potential buyers.


  • Reduced Time on Market

The longer a property sits unsold, the less attractive it becomes. Professional media helps keep interest high from the start.


  • Improved Client Satisfaction

Sellers appreciate the extra effort and professionalism. This can lead to repeat business and referrals.
